About The Position

The Senior Materials Planning Specialist will be responsible for purchasing materials (ie.: raw materials and/or finished good components), required by site operations to meet inventory requirements and deliver on customer service goals. This role also includes coordinating with the Planning Team and Site Production Schedulers and working with all Vendors, Brand Managers and Procurement. This Senior Materials Planning Specialist also reviews the master plan, purchasing required materials and balancing orders to successfully execute the production schedule. This role will work onsite at Nestle Health Science's manufacturing plant in Eau Claire, Wisconsin.

Responsibilities

  • Purchase all raw materials and/or finished good components.
  • Track orders and conduct vendor communication to ensure timely delivery.
  • Maintain inventory levels at the site.
  • Collaborate with customers and suppliers to prioritize and deliver materials on time and in full.
  • Initiate problem resolution, resolving routine questions and problems, referring complex situations to Manager.
  • Identify ways to improve purchasing and inventory for assigned area.
  • Participate in process improvements efforts for site.
  • Provide direction on matters regarding supply chain, forecasting, production planning and development.
  • Communicate findings and recommendations to management and other business functions.
  • Utilize MRP reports, Forecast Demand Reports, Product Wheel Tool as well as Automated Packaging Systems (APS).
  • Provide training and best practices to business owners for sustainability.
  • Help team put health checks in place to maintain business operations.
  • Perform additional duties and requirements as assigned by direct Manager.
